What Is Coronary Artery Calcification?
Coronary artery calcification refers to the accumulation of calcium down payments within the walls of the arteries that provide blood to the heart muscular tissue. This procedure does not happen overnight. Over years, calcium gradually gathers along with plaque, triggering arteries to tense and slim. When this proceeds unchecked, it substantially increases the risk of heart attack and stroke.
What makes this condition particularly tough is that it usually develops without any apparent warning signs. Several Lawrenceville locals in their 40s, 50s, and past carry differing degrees of arterial calcification without knowing it. By the time signs and symptoms show up, such as breast tightness or lack of breath during modest task, the condition might already be advanced.
Recognizing calcification is not practically learning a clinical term. It is about identifying that the human cardiovascular system replies to decades of nutritional selections, exercise degrees, stress exposure, and also the air top quality of the atmosphere where a person lives.

Just How a Cardiovascular Doctor Reviews This Problem
Seeing a Cardiovascular doctor is the most crucial step anyone worried about arterial calcification can take. A professional in this area does far more than check blood pressure and prescribe drug. These medical professionals use a mix of thorough individual history, research laboratory work, imaging studies, and risk stratification devices to understand specifically where a patient stands.
One of the most frequently utilized imaging tool for discovering coronary calcification is the coronary artery calcium (CAC) score examination, additionally called a calcium scoring CT scan. This non-invasive test designates a mathematical rating to the amount of calcium present in the coronary arteries. A rating of absolutely no suggests minimal risk, while higher scores associate with raising cardio danger. For homeowners in Lawrenceville who have actually never had their calcium score checked, this test can be a genuine eye-opener.
A cardiovascular professional additionally reviews cholesterol panels, inflammatory pens, high blood pressure patterns, and family history. Together, these data factors repaint a comprehensive photo that overviews therapy decisions.

When a Heart Catheterization Procedure Becomes Necessary
For some patients, non-invasive screening is inadequate to get the complete photo. In cases where visit symptoms suggest substantial obstruction or when imaging results are unclear, physicians may advise a ** heart catheterization procedure **. This is a minimally invasive diagnostic strategy where a thin, flexible tube is assisted via a blood vessel to check out the coronary arteries straight.
During this procedure, comparison color is injected to make the arteries visible on imaging devices. Cardiologists can after that see exactly where clogs exist, exactly how severe they are, and whether intervention is required. For clients whose coronary calcification has advanced to a critical stage, catheterization usually functions as both a diagnostic device and the portal to treatments like angioplasty or stenting.
The procedure is normally performed under light sedation in a medical facility or outpatient heart catheterization lab. Recuperation is typically simple, with a lot of patients returning to regular tasks within a day or more. While it appears daunting, this treatment has become very improved and carries a strong safety and security account when done at experienced cardiac facilities.
Danger Elements Every Lawrenceville Resident Should Know
Age is one of the most inescapable variable. Calcification increases after age 45 in males and after age 55 in women. Beyond age, the list below variables considerably enhance danger: high blood pressure, raised LDL cholesterol, diabetes mellitus, smoking cigarettes background, obesity, and a family history of early heart problem.
Locals with multiple danger factors deserve especially close monitoring, also in the absence of signs and symptoms. Routine check-ins with a cardiologist, routine blood work, and periodic imaging help find modifications early enough to step in properly.
